Summary

Actor Yash has officially confirmed that he will not appear in any scenes with Ranbir Kapoor in the upcoming movie Ramayana: Part One. This news was shared during the CinemaCon 2026 event, where the production team also showed the first look at the main characters' costumes. The decision to keep the two lead actors apart in the first film is a choice made to focus on their individual stories and different kingdoms. This update has given fans a clearer idea of how the massive movie project will be structured.

Key Details

What Happened

At CinemaCon 2026, a major event where movie studios show off their upcoming projects, the team behind Ramayana revealed new details. They displayed the costumes that the main actors will wear. Yash, who plays Ravana, will wear very detailed and heavy armor that shows his status as a powerful king. Ranbir Kapoor, playing Lord Rama, has a royal and calm look. Sai Pallavi, who plays Sita, was shown in a very simple and natural style. During the event, Yash spoke about his role and clarified that he and Ranbir did not film any scenes together for this first installment.

Important Numbers and Facts

The Ramayana project is planned as a three-part series, making it one of the most expensive and largest film projects in Indian cinema history. The first part is expected to be a major release in late 2026 or early 2027. Yash and Ranbir Kapoor are two of the biggest stars in the industry, and their collaboration is a huge talking point for fans. The costumes shown at the event were created by top designers to ensure the film looks historically accurate and visually impressive.

Background and Context

The Ramayana is an ancient and very important story in Indian culture. It tells the journey of Lord Rama, his wife Sita, and his battle against the demon king Ravana. Because the story is so long and has so many details, it is hard to fit everything into just one movie. Director Nitesh Tiwari decided to split the story into three parts to give every character enough time. In many versions of the story, Rama and Ravana do not meet until the final stages of the journey. The movie seems to be following this traditional timeline by keeping the two characters in their own separate regions for the start of the series.
